What they do
An Auditor examines records to determine the financial status of a company or organization. Inspects accounts and account books, prepares reports on the accuracy of internal financial records and accounting procedures.

About the Role As an Associate on the Assurance & Business Advisory team, you'll play a pivotal role in delivering tailored solutions to our clients. You'll work alongside subject matter experts, gaining experience and exposure to a diverse range of clients while deepening your knowledge of audit principles and best practices. This role offers the opportunity to grow, innovate, and make meaningful impact. What You'll Do Assist clients with accounting matters related to audit and attest engagements. Collaborate with other auditors to ensure adherence to professional standards, firm policies, and applicable accounting principles. Plan and complete assigned segments of audits and other attest tasks under the direction of senior team members. Collect, organize, and analyze documentation necessary for audit, review, compilation, and reporting engagements. Gain exposure to a variety of financial statement engagements, including audits, reviews, compilations, and agreed-upon procedures. Develop a working knowledge of audit methodology, AICPA professional standards, and the Code of Professional Conduct. Master the mechanics of workpapers preparation and documentation. Build competency in the preparation of financial statements and related disclosures. Contribute to audit reports, findings, and recommendations for improvement. Work with other department staff to ensure quality service and on-time delivery. Complete software, professional education, and training programs as required. About You Problem Solver
